The Shrouded Sky update in Arc Raiders has arrived with some significant changes. The patch note has introduced major weapon nerfs, tougher PvE encounters, and new airborne enemies. These elements will substantially change how players approach every raid. According to the developers, the goal is to reduce dominance and create a more balanced tactical combat.
For a few weeks, community players have been discussing the overpowering weapons and uneven difficulty. The newest patch addresses these issues and slows down the combat pacing in both PvP and PvE modes.
Arc Raiders Update 1.17.0 mostly focuses on weapon balance. Two of the most powerful weapons, Stitcher and Kettle, have gone through nerfs. These weapons will do less damage and have an increased recoil.
In PvP matches, these reduced abilities lower the possibility of instant death. This gives players more time to enjoy each match with careful engagements. Players can no longer depend on pure firepower to win fights.
Shotguns and rapid-fire weapons also have their range reduced. The developer team also put boundaries on tactics used to dominate extraction points. Players need to focus more on positioning and team coordination.
For PvE players, the update has adjusted enemy armor and health scaling. The patch note said that late-game enemies will respond differently to damage, making ammo management more important. Solo players will now find high-threat zones more challenging.
The patch note further revealed new airborne Arc enemies. These threats may come from above and react quickly to gunfire. Stealth seems to be one of the strongest survival mechanisms.

Balance changes are not the only significant changes in Shrouded Sky. It is even bringing in technical improvements. The PvP matchmaking system is refined, leading to smoother session starts and fewer disconnects. The hit registration is also improved to reduce delayed damage feedback.
Loot distribution has been revamped, with high-tier gear appearing less often in early zones. This will slow early power spikes and make progression throughout each match steadier.
The update has more improvements: Mission objectives are clearer, and performance optimization reduces frame drops during intense combat. Audio cues are adjusted to improve directional leads. These changes will increase the survival chances.
The Shrouded Sky update has been shifting Arc Raiders' gameplay toward slower, more strategic combat. Nerfed weapons reduce frustration in PvP, increasing the importance of teamwork and smart movement. In PvE, the addition of new enemies brings more tension and unpredictability.
With the overall impact, players have to adjust their loadout and focus on battle techniques. If the balance fits perfectly, these changes will improve long-term competitive health and make each raid feel more intense and rewarding.
